Owl 1280

Using a cooled 1280 x 1024 InGaAs sensor from SCD, the Owl 1280 offers a visible response from 0.6µm to 1.7µm, enabling high sensitivity imaging. The 10µm x 10µm pixel pitch enables the highest resolution imaging. The Owl 1280 has a readout noise (rms) specification of <28 electrons and offers a high intra-scene dynamic range of 51dB, enabling simultaneous capture of bright & dark portions of a scene.

  • 1280 x 1024, 10µm x 10µm pixel pitch VIS-SWIR technology
  • <50 electrons readout noise (rms)
  • On-board Automated Gain Control (AGC)
  • On-board Intelligent 3 point NUC

Owl 640 M

The Owl 640 M variant offers a low compact, low power and cost effective solution to the Owl 640 family. The camera is a TEC-less version of the successful Owl 640. This SWaP (Size, weight and power) design is perfect for integration into small OEM and machine vision scientific platforms.

  • TEC-less Visible-SWIR
  • 15μm x 15μm pixel pitch
  • Low Power: <2.5W
  • High intra-scene dynamic range: 72dB
  • Ultra compact, Rugged and has no fan

Owl 640 S

The Owl 640 S is a rugged, high sensitivity digital SWIR camera using a 640 x 512 InGaAs sensor, enabling high-sensitivity imaging from 0.9µm to 1.7µm. The camera is capable of running at higher frame rates, up to 300Hz in full frame resolution, enabling high speed digital video rates.

The camera has a readout noise (rms) reading of 30 electrons, enabling a high intra-scene dynamic range for simultaneous capture of bright and dark portions of a scene.

  • High Speed – up to 300Hz – Perfect for high speed imaging applications
  • SWIR technology – Enables imaging from 0.9μm to 1.7μm
  • 15µm x 15µm pixel pitch –  Enables highest resolution SWIR image
  • Ultra high intrascene dynamic range – Enables simultaneous capture of bright & dark portions of a scene
  • On-board Automated Gain Control (AGC) – Enables clear video in all light conditions
  • Ultra compact, Low power – Ideal for hand-held, mobile or airborne systems
